SMART goals framework
The SMART goals framework is a cornerstone of Squid Gym’s approach to goal setting. SMART stands for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ound, ensuring that each goal is clear and attainable. For instance, rather than saying “I want to get fit,” a SMART goal would be “I will run 5 kilometers in under 30 minutes within three months.”
This structured approach helps members focus their efforts and track their progress effectively. By breaking down larger goals into smaller, manageable tasks, individuals can maintain motivation and see tangible results over time.

How to choose the right motivation technique?
Choosing the right motivation technique involves understanding your personal goals, preferences, and past experiences. This tailored approach ensures that the methods you select resonate with your individual journey, enhancing your commitment and success.
Assess personal fitness goals
Begin by clearly defining your fitness goals. Are you aiming to lose weight, build muscle, or improve endurance? Specific goals, such as losing 5-10% of your body weight or running a 5K in under 30 minutes, can guide your choice of motivation techniques.
Once you have set your goals, consider how they align with your long-term aspirations. For instance, if your ultimate aim is to maintain a healthy lifestyle, choose techniques that promote sustainable habits rather than quick fixes.
Consider lifestyle preferences
Your lifestyle plays a crucial role in determining which motivation techniques will work best for you. If you enjoy social interactions, group classes or workout buddies might be effective. Conversely, if you prefer solitude, self-paced workouts or online programs could be more suitable.
Additionally, factor in your daily schedule. Techniques that require significant time commitments may not be feasible for those with busy lives. Aim for methods that fit seamlessly into your routine, such as short, high-intensity workouts or quick meal prep strategies.
Evaluate past experiences
Reflect on your previous attempts at motivation techniques to identify what has worked and what hasn’t. If you found success with visual reminders, such as vision boards or fitness apps, consider incorporating similar strategies into your current approach.
Be mindful of any negative experiences as well. If certain techniques left you feeling overwhelmed or discouraged, it may be wise to avoid them in the future. Learning from past experiences can help you select methods that foster a positive and encouraging environment for your personal growth.
